Council hears update on potential split from regional waste district; staff to bring details

Herriman City Council · February 26, 2026
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Council members were briefed on discussions with Waste Management about a possible withdrawal from the regional service district, focusing on dividing assets and liabilities, transition timing and a request for more district-provided data before making policy decisions.

Mayor (S1) and council members reviewed recent outreach with the regional waste/recycling district and the provider.
